  Sandra, Thomas,

        I think you should be able to find out more about these
  Jesse and Krueger families from the Protestant church books for
  Babiak (Kolo). They are on microfilm, covering the years 1780-1884.
  You can look at the film in any Mormon Family History Centre, in
  Germany or in the USA.

        The films stop in 1884 because only the books more than 100
  years old at the time were filmed. If you need more recent records,
  (for example to look for the marriage of Ludwig Jesse and Ottilie
  Gurke), the Babiak records up till 1908 are in the Polish State
  Archives in Konin, Archiwum Panstwowe w Poznaniu Oddzial w Koninie.
